pub fn get_wd(repository_path: Option<&Path>) -> Result<PathBuf, Error> {
    debug!("get_wd: {:?}", repository_path);
    match repository_path {
        None => Ok(canonicalize(current_dir()?)?),
        Some(a) if a.is_relative() => Ok(canonicalize(current_dir()?.join(a))?),
        Some(a) => Ok(canonicalize(a)?)
    }
}


pub fn get_current_branch(root: &Path) -> Result<String, Error> {
    debug!("path: {:?}", root);
    let mut path = repo_dir(root);
    path.push("current_branch");
    if let Ok(mut f) = File::open(&path) {
        let mut s = String::new();
        f.read_to_string(&mut s)?;
        Ok(s.trim().to_string())
    } else {
        Ok(DEFAULT_BRANCH.to_string())
    }
}

pub fn set_current_branch(root: &Path, branch: &str) -> Result<(), Error> {
    debug!("set current branch: root={:?}, branch={:?}", root, branch);
    let mut path = repo_dir(root);
    path.push("current_branch");
    let mut f = File::create(&path)?;
    f.write_all(branch.trim().as_ref())?;
    f.write_all(b"\n")?;
    Ok(())
}
